So at Jiro, the tare seasoning is identical as the marinade they use to flavor the pork char siu. Each store is totally different, but for the most half it is comprised of soy sauce, mirin, and an msg called Haimi. If you can’t discover haimi, get your self a sachet of Ajinomoto.

At its most elementary, ramen is a noodle soup dish that consists of Chinese-style wheat noodles, broth and toppings. Instant ramen could consist of a flash-fried or air-dried block of noodles, a taste packet, and dried toppings, which get rehydrated and cooked with boiling water. The dish has its origins in China, where it was launched to Japan within the nineteenth century. Tsukemen is a dish where the cooked noodles are rinsed with water and then served with soup on the aspect that the noodles are dipped into before eating. This sort of ramen is alleged to have been created as a workers meal made with leftovers at Taishoken in Tokyo.

In their place is a merchandising machine that has buttons similar to the different menu gadgets. Simply insert money, select your ramen, toppings, sides and drinks to dispense tickets. Pass the tickets to the chef and wait a few minutes as your order is ready. Japanese ramen continued its rise in recognition throughout World War II. In 1945, whereas beneath American occupation, Japan recorded its worst rice harvest. In response, the US offered flour as emergency help, and faculty lunches started at elementary colleges.
